Liquorland discounted Mountain Goat beer slab website glitch sparks buyer frenzy
Beer drinkers were chinking over a huge accidental online discount on Liquorlands Mountain Goat beer slabs yesterday. An online pricing error of Mountain Goat Steam Ale slabs sent beer fans into a spiral on Tuesday.
The $59 cases of craft beer were showing up for just $17.50 a case on the website’s checkout.
The more than 70 per cent discount saw shoppers bulking up on the beer, with some purchasing 10 at a time.
One shopper bought 10 slabs for $175 – a saving of $485.
